Introduction
Rho GTPases play a fundamental role in numerous cellular processes that are initiated by extracellular stimuli that work through G protein coupled receptors. The encoded protein may form complex with G proteins and stimulate Rho-dependent signals. Multiple alternatively spliced transcript variants have been found for this gene, but the full-length nature of some variants has not been defined.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]

Gheyouche, E., Bagueneau, M., Loirand, G., Offmann, B., & Téletchéa, S. (2021). Structural Design and Analysis of the RHOA-ARHGEF1 Binding Mode: Challenges and Applications for Protein-Protein Interface Prediction. Frontiers in molecular biosciences, 8, 333.

Bouafia, A., Lofek, S., Bruneau, J., Chentout, L., Lamrini, H., Trinquand, A., ... & Kracker, S. (2019). Loss of ARHGEF1 causes a human primary antibody deficiency. The Journal of clinical investigation, 129(3), 1047-1060.

Shaifta, Y., MacKay, C. E., Irechukwu, N., O'Brien, K. A., Wright, D. B., Ward, J. P., & Knock, G. A. (2018). Transforming growth factor‐β enhances Rho‐kinase activity and contraction in airway smooth muscle via the nucleotide exchange factor ARHGEF1. The Journal of physiology, 596(1), 47-66.

MacKay, C. E., Shaifta, Y., Snetkov, V. V., Francois, A. A., Ward, J. P., & Knock, G. A. (2017). ROS-dependent activation of RhoA/Rho-kinase in pulmonary artery: role of Src-family kinases and ARHGEF1. Free Radical Biology and Medicine, 110, 316-331.

Toffali, L., Montresor, A., Mirenda, M., Scita, G., & Laudanna, C. (2017). SOS1, ARHGEF1, and DOCK2 rho-GEFs mediate JAK-dependent LFA-1 activation by chemokines. The Journal of Immunology, 198(2), 708-717.

Carbone, M. L., Chadeuf, G., Heurtebise-Chrétien, S., Prieur, X., Quillard, T., Goueffic, Y., ... & Loirand, G. (2017). Leukocyte RhoA exchange factor Arhgef1 mediates vascular inflammation and atherosclerosis. The Journal of clinical investigation, 127(12), 4516-4526.

Xiang, X., Zhuang, X., Li, S., & Shi, L. (2017). Arhgef1 is expressed in cortical neural progenitor cells and regulates neurite outgrowth of newly differentiated neurons. Neuroscience letters, 638, 27-34.
